If you someday become diagnosed with skin cancer and survive, one of the most worrisome issues you will face will prevent the recurrence of cancer. After successful treatment, doctors will continue to schedule regular follow-up appointments to ensure that you remain free of skin cancer. Even regular medical attention is no substitute for exercising good skin care habits. First, make sure to avoid any kind of sun exposure. This means that you should avoid the main day ten in the morning to two in the afternoon. If you have to go out, always wear the appropriate sunblock, and avoid direct exposure to sunlight by wearing long-sleeved shirts, wide-brimmed hats, and bright colors that help reflect sunlight away from your body. Most importantly, to prevent the recurrence of skin cancer, you should perform regular self-examination, and consult a doctor immediately if you note any color changes or suspicious moles or lesions.
